National Analytic Consultant- Employee Benefits
Insurance Office of America

To view our branch locations, please visit: ioausa.com/locations About the Role: Responsible for leading and supporting IOA Benefits Group data analytics activities on a national scale, including data collection, analysis, interpretation, reporting, and client consultation. This role partners closely with the Senior Analytic Consultant, Producers, and Benefits teams to deliver data‑driven insights that support underwriting evaluations, renewal negotiations, funding analyses, and strategic client decision‑making. The National Analytic Consultant leverages analytics, technology, and industry expertise to support business growth, enhance client outcomes, and promote operational excellence. Key Responsibilities Data Analytics & Interpretation: Gather, analyze, and interpret underwriting, claims, financial, and benefits data to support client strategy and decision‑making. Underwriting Support: Evaluate underwriting data and develop recommendations to support carrier pricing, negotiations, and funding analyses. Client Consulting: Deliver data‑driven insights that help clients understand risks, trends, opportunities, and program performance. Sales Support: Partner with Producers and Benefits teams by providing analytical support for renewals, presentations, prospecting, and business development initiatives. Reporting & Presentation Development: Create reports, dashboards, financial exhibits, and presentations that communicate complex information clearly and effectively. Analytics Process Management: Develop and maintain analytics methodologies, reporting standards, and best practices to improve consistency and results. Technology Optimization: Utilize and evaluate analytics, reporting, and business intelligence tools to enhance client outcomes and operational effectiveness. Performance Analysis: Analyze trends, benchmarking data, and financial metrics to identify opportunities for optimization and improved performance. Process Improvement: Recommend and implement improvements that enhance efficiency, reporting accuracy, analytical capabilities, and service delivery. Stakeholder Collaboration: Partner with Senior Analytic Consultants, Producers, Account Teams, carriers, and internal stakeholders to support client objectives. Communication: Maintain clear and consistent communication regarding analytical findings, recommendations, and client activities. Training & Knowledge Sharing: Provide analytical guidance and support team development through knowledge sharing and subject matter expertise. Technical Expertise: Maintain knowledge of underwriting methodologies, funding arrangements, analytics tools, market trends, and industry best practices. Compliance: Ensure adherence to company policies, industry standards, and established analytical procedures. Champion IOA Values: Demonstrate integrity, leadership, accountability, and professionalism in all interactions. Ideal Candidate Qualifications Bachelor’s degree in Business, Finance, Economics, Statistics, Mathematics, Actuarial Science, or related field Knowledge of underwriting, manual rating methodologies, funding arrangements, healthcare pricing tools, and financial risk assessment principles Understanding of experience rating, claim cost projections, and data‑driven financial analysis Strong analytical, critical thinking, problem-solving, and consultative solution‑development skills Excellent verbal, written, presentation, and customer service skills Ability to manage multiple priorities, work independently, and perform effectively in a fast‑paced environment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ications, including Excel, Word, PowerPoint, and Outlook Ability to interpret complex data and communicate findings to technical and non‑technical audiences What We Offer Competitive salaries and bonus potential Company-paid health insurance Paid holidays, vacations, and sick time 401K with employer match Professional growth and career progression opportunities Respectful culture and work/family life balance Community service commitment Supportive teammates and a rewarding work environment What To Expect (Application Process) 30-Minute Phone Screen, Online Assessments, and Interview(s) Salary Range The expected pay range for this position is 155-170K annually, depending on experience, relevant skills, and geographic location.
